This contract involves the complete installation of an EPDM roofing system, which includes the membrane, insulation, flashings, and all necessary accessories. The work must be performed in compliance with manufacturer specifications as well as the 2024 International Building Code (IBC) wind uplift requirements, ensuring a high standard of durability and safety. The project is categorized as a subcontract and is set aside specifically for Service-Disabled Veteran-Owned Small Businesses (SDVOSBC), reflecting a focus on supporting this particular group of contractors. The contract is issued by the Department of Commerce's National Marine Fisheries Service office in Seattle and is to be completed at the location in Woods Hole, with the zip code 02543. The solicitation was posted on June 5, 2026, and proposals are due by June 17, 2026. The applicable North American Industry Classification System (NAICS) code for this work is 238160, which pertains to roofing contractors, confirming the roofing specialization required.
